.about-container[data-astro-cid-kh7btl4r]{max-width:1400px;margin:0 auto;width:100%}.hero-section[data-astro-cid-kh7btl4r]{text-align:center;padding:clamp(40px,10vw,80px) var(--container-padding, clamp(12px, 4vw, 24px)) clamp(32px,8vw,60px);animation:fadeInUp 1s ease-out}@keyframes fadeInU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.page-title[data-astro-cid-kh7btl4r]{font-size:clamp(1.75rem,6vw,3rem);font-weight:300;letter-spacing:.05em;margin:0;color:var(--text)}.intro-section[data-astro-cid-kh7btl4r]{padding:clamp(32px,6vw,60px) var(--container-padding, clamp(12px, 4vw, 24px));max-width:900px;margin:0 auto;text-align:center;animation:fadeInUp 1s ease-out .2s both}.section-label[data-astro-cid-kh7btl4r]{font-size:clamp(.75rem,1.5vw,.85rem);text-transform:lowercase;letter-spacing:.15em;color:var(--muted);margin:0 0 20px}.section-heading[data-astro-cid-kh7btl4r]{font-size:clamp(1.3rem,4vw,2rem);font-weight:300;letter-spacing:.02em;margin:0 0 clamp(20px,4vw,30px) 0;color:var(--text)}.intro-text[data-astro-cid-kh7btl4r]{font-size:clamp(.9rem,2vw,1rem);line-height:1.8;color:var(--muted);margin:0}.values-section[data-astro-cid-kh7btl4r]{padding:clamp(40px,8vw,80px) var(--container-padding, clamp(12px, 4vw, 24px));background:#f9f9f9;animation:fadeInUp 1s ease-out .4s both}.values-grid[data-astro-cid-kh7btl4r]{max-width:1200px;margin:0 auto;display:grid;grid-template-columns:repeat(auto-fit,minmax(min(280px,100%),1fr));gap:clamp(32px,6vw,60px);width:100%}.value-title[data-astro-cid-kh7btl4r]{font-size:clamp(1rem,2vw,1.1rem);font-weight:400;margin:0 0 16px;color:var(--text)}.value-text[data-astro-cid-kh7btl4r]{font-size:clamp(.9rem,1.8vw,.95rem);line-height:1.8;color:var(--muted);margin:0}.brand-statement[data-astro-cid-kh7btl4r]{padding:clamp(48px,10vw,100px) var(--container-padding, clamp(12px, 4vw, 24px));text-align:center;background:#fff}.brand-logo-wrapper[data-astro-cid-kh7btl4r]{margin-bottom:clamp(32px,6vw,50px);display:flex;justify-content:center}.brand-logo[data-astro-cid-kh7btl4r]{height:clamp(60px,12vw,100px);width:auto;object-fit:contain;filter:drop-shadow(0 2px 8px rgba(0,0,0,.08))}.statement-divider[data-astro-cid-kh7btl4r]{display:flex;flex-direction:column;align-items:center;gap:10px}.statement-part[data-astro-cid-kh7btl4r],.statement-part-2[data-astro-cid-kh7btl4r]{font-size:clamp(1.25rem,4vw,2rem);font-weight:300;letter-spacing:.03em;margin:0;color:var(--text)}.origins-section[data-astro-cid-kh7btl4r]{padding:clamp(40px,8vw,80px) var(--container-padding, clamp(12px, 4vw, 24px));background:#f9f9f9}.origins-content[data-astro-cid-kh7btl4r]{max-width:1000px;margin:0 auto;display:grid;grid-template-columns:repeat(auto-fit,minmax(min(280px,100%),1fr));gap:clamp(40px,6vw,60px);align-items:center}.origins-title[data-astro-cid-kh7btl4r]{font-size:clamp(1.5rem,5vw,2.5rem);font-weight:300;letter-spacing:.02em;line-height:1.3;margin:0;color:var(--text)}.origins-text[data-astro-cid-kh7btl4r]{font-size:clamp(.9rem,2vw,1rem);line-height:1.8;color:var(--muted)}.origins-text[data-astro-cid-kh7btl4r] p[data-astro-cid-kh7btl4r]{margin:0}.foundations-section[data-astro-cid-kh7btl4r]{padding:clamp(40px,8vw,80px) var(--container-padding, clamp(12px, 4vw, 24px));max-width:900px;margin:0 auto;text-align:center}.foundation-block[data-astro-cid-kh7btl4r]{margin-top:clamp(24px,4vw,40px)}.foundation-heading[data-astro-cid-kh7btl4r]{font-size:clamp(1.1rem,3vw,1.5rem);font-weight:300;letter-spacing:.02em;line-height:1.5;margin:0 0 20px;color:var(--text)}.foundation-text[data-astro-cid-kh7btl4r]{font-size:clamp(.9rem,2vw,1rem);line-height:1.8;color:var(--muted);margin:0}.warranty-section[data-astro-cid-kh7btl4r]{padding:clamp(40px,8vw,80px) var(--container-padding, clamp(12px, 4vw, 24px));background:#f9f9f9}.section-title-center[data-astro-cid-kh7btl4r]{font-size:clamp(1.5rem,4vw,2rem);font-weight:300;letter-spacing:.02em;text-align:center;margin:0 0 clamp(16px,2vw,20px) 0;color:var(--secondary)}.warranty-intro[data-astro-cid-kh7btl4r]{text-align:center;font-size:clamp(.9rem,2vw,1rem);color:var(--muted);margin:0 0 clamp(32px,5vw,50px) 0}.warranty-grid[data-astro-cid-kh7btl4r]{max-width:1000px;margin:0 auto;display:grid;grid-template-columns:repeat(auto-fit,minmax(min(280px,100%),1fr));gap:clamp(24px,4vw,40px);width:100%}.warranty-card[data-astro-cid-kh7btl4r]{background:#fff;padding:clamp(24px,4vw,40px);border:1px solid #e5e5e5}.warranty-title[data-astro-cid-kh7btl4r]{font-size:clamp(1.1rem,2vw,1.2rem);font-weight:500;margin:0 0 20px;color:var(--secondary)}.warranty-list[data-astro-cid-kh7btl4r]{list-style:none;padding:0;margin:0}.warranty-list[data-astro-cid-kh7btl4r] li[data-astro-cid-kh7btl4r]{font-size:clamp(.85rem,1.8vw,.95rem);line-height:1.8;color:var(--muted);padding-left:20px;position:relative}.warranty-list[data-astro-cid-kh7btl4r] li[data-astro-cid-kh7btl4r]:before{content:"•";position:absolute;left:0;color:var(--primary)}.why-choose-section[data-astro-cid-kh7btl4r]{padding:clamp(40px,8vw,80px) var(--container-padding, clamp(12px, 4vw, 24px))}.features-grid[data-astro-cid-kh7btl4r]{max-width:1000px;margin:clamp(24px,4vw,40px) auto 0;display:grid;grid-template-columns:repeat(auto-fit,minmax(min(150px,100%),1fr));gap:clamp(20px,3vw,30px);width:100%}.feature-item[data-astro-cid-kh7btl4r]{text-align:center;padding:clamp(12px,2vw,20px)}.feature-icon[data-astro-cid-kh7btl4r]{font-size:clamp(2rem,4vw,2.5rem);display:block;margin-bottom:clamp(8px,1.5vw,12px)}.feature-item[data-astro-cid-kh7btl4r] p[data-astro-cid-kh7btl4r]{font-size:clamp(.85rem,1.8vw,.95rem);color:var(--muted);margin:0}.featured-section[data-astro-cid-kh7btl4r]{padding:clamp(40px,8vw,80px) var(--container-padding, clamp(12px, 4vw, 24px));background:#f9f9f9}.featured-grid[data-astro-cid-kh7btl4r]{max-width:1200px;margin:clamp(24px,4vw,40px) auto 0;display:grid;grid-template-columns:repeat(auto-fill,minmax(min(200px,100%),1fr));gap:clamp(20px,4vw,40px) clamp(12px,3vw,30px);width:100%}.featured-card[data-astro-cid-kh7btl4r]{text-decoration:none;display:block;transition:transform .3s ease}.featured-card[data-astro-cid-kh7btl4r]:hover{transform:translateY(-5px)}.featured-image-wrapper[data-astro-cid-kh7btl4r]{position:relative;width:100%;padding-bottom:100%;background:#fff;margin-bottom:clamp(12px,2vw,16px);overflow:hidden}.featured-image-wrapper[data-astro-cid-kh7btl4r] img[data-astro-cid-kh7btl4r]{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over;transition:transform .4s ease}.featured-card[data-astro-cid-kh7btl4r]:hover .featured-image-wrapper[data-astro-cid-kh7btl4r] img[data-astro-cid-kh7btl4r]{transform:scale(1.05)}.featured-name[data-astro-cid-kh7btl4r]{font-size:clamp(.9rem,2vw,1rem);font-weight:400;margin:0 0 8px;color:var(--text);letter-spacing:.02em}.featured-price[data-astro-cid-kh7btl4r]{font-size:clamp(.85rem,1.8vw,.95rem);font-weight:600;color:var(--primary);margin:0}.contact-cta-section[data-astro-cid-kh7btl4r]{padding:clamp(48px,10vw,100px) var(--container-padding, clamp(12px, 4vw, 24px));text-align:center}.contact-cta-text[data-astro-cid-kh7btl4r]{font-size:clamp(.9rem,2vw,1rem);color:var(--muted);margin:0 0 clamp(32px,5vw,40px) 0}.cta-buttons[data-astro-cid-kh7btl4r]{display:flex;gap:clamp(12px,3vw,20px);justify-content:center;flex-wrap:wrap}.cta-btn[data-astro-cid-kh7btl4r]{padding:clamp(14px,2vw,16px) clamp(28px,5vw,40px);font-size:clamp(.85rem,1.8vw,.95rem);font-weight:500;letter-spacing:.05em;text-transform:uppercase;text-decoration:none;transition:all .3s ease}.cta-btn[data-astro-cid-kh7btl4r].primary{background:var(--secondary);color:#fff;border:2px solid var(--secondary)}.cta-btn[data-astro-cid-kh7btl4r].primary:hover{background:var(--primary);border-color:var(--primary)}.cta-btn[data-astro-cid-kh7btl4r].secondary{background:transparent;color:var(--secondary);border:2px solid var(--secondary)}.cta-btn[data-astro-cid-kh7btl4r].secondary:hover{background:var(--secondary);color:#fff}@media (max-width: 640px){.cta-buttons[data-astro-cid-kh7btl4r]{flex-direction:column;align-items:stretch}.cta-btn[data-astro-cid-kh7btl4r]{width:100%}}@media (max-width: 480px){.featured-grid[data-astro-cid-kh7btl4r],.features-grid[data-astro-cid-kh7btl4r]{grid-template-columns:repeat(2,1fr)}}@media (max-width: 320px){.featured-grid[data-astro-cid-kh7btl4r],.features-grid[data-astro-cid-kh7btl4r]{grid-template-columns:1fr}}
